This series focuses on the themes of personal growth, emotional healing, and spiritual exploration, highlighting the importance of self-acceptance and mindfulness. Episodes feature a mix of guided meditations, discussions on spirituality, and personal anecdotes, encouraging listeners to embrace their humanity and the interconnectedness of life. Unique to this series is the interactive format, where participants share their experiences and engage with the host, creating a sense of community while addressing complex emotions and struggles relevant to personal journeys. This podcast is especially suited for individuals seeking deeper connections with themselves and their surroundings through reflective practices and shared experiences.
